About Sensitech
Sensitech Inc., a Carrier company under the Climate Solutions Transportation (CST) segment, is a global leader in supply chain visibility solutions. Sensitech helps ensure the quality and integrity of temperature-sensitive products across the pharmaceutical, food, and industrial sectors. As part of Carrier Global Corporation, Sensitech is committed to innovation, sustainability, and global impact.
About this role
The Quality Technician is responsible for conducting inspection for incoming materials, in-process materials, fall-out and finished goods per Sensitech procedures and quality standards. The Quality Technician conducts inspections in Production as outlined by Sensitech technical specifications and international standards.

Key Responsibilities
Production – procedural, administrative, documentation
- Work cooperatively with other departments to meet production quality objectives and continuous improvement goals.
- Ensure that the Operator(s) adhere to production procedures through random in-process inspections.
- Audit production procedures for accuracy and effectiveness.
- Investigate deviations and provide Preventative /Corrective action plans and assure implementation.
- Inspect and approve materials and/or documentation for shipments including customer specific order requirements.
- Executes daily tests in support of incoming inspection i.e., release materials through ERP system from inspection; generate and maintain production quality records, reports, and documentation.
- Provide monthly metrics, and detailed reports to management.
- Meet and maintain ISO9001 requirements, lean activities, and Sensitech Cx standards.
Quality – technical, data analysis, problem solving, communication
- Support required evaluation and disposition of non-conforming materials.
- Work collaboratively with Quality, suppliers and internal resources to drive quality improvements.
- Utilize Sensitech Quality documentation and procedures to properly respond to customer issues.
- Participate in transition plans for new product launch and support.
- Support QA Engineer to review supplier’s quality inspection data and note trends.
- Assure requirements for equipment maintenance, 5S, and EHS are identified and addressed.
